Introduction:

In the present fast-paced world, the standard 9-5 work schedule not any longer applies to many families. Using rise of dual-income homes and non-traditional work hours, the need for 24-hour daycare services is ste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ities offer moms and dads the flexibleness they need to balance work and family duties, and offer a secure and nurturing environment for the kids around the clock.

Advantages of 24-Hour Daycare:

One of several crucial great things about 24-hour daycare is the mobility it provides working moms and dads. Many moms and dads work shifts that extend beyond traditional daycare hours, rendering it difficult to acquire childcare that suits their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are facilities resolve this dilemma by providing treatment during nights, weekends, as well as overnight. This permits moms and dads working without fretting about finding you to definitely watch their children during non-traditional hours.

Another advantage of 24-hour daycare is the reassurance it provides to parents. Comprehending that kids are being looked after by trained professionals in a secure and protected environment can alleviate the anxiety and shame that often is sold with leaving children in daycare. Moms and dads can consider their particular work knowing that their children are in good fingers, which could trigger increased efficiency and work satisfaction.

Additionally, 24-hour daycare facilities can offer a sense of neighborhood and support for families. Parents whom work non-traditional hours often struggle to discover childcare options that meet their demands, leading to feelings of separation and stress. 24-hour daycare centers could possibly offer a sense of belonging and camaraderie among parents facing similar difficulties, generating a support system that will help people th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ers offer many benefits, additionally they incorporate their own set of difficulties. One of the biggest challenges is staffing. Finding competent and trustworthy childcare providers who will be happy to work non-traditional hours are hard, ultimately causing large return rates and possible staffing shortages. This will probably impact the grade of care offered to kiddies and create instability for households depending on 24-hour daycare services.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are may be the price. Providing treatment night and day requires additional staffing and sources, that may drive within the price of services. This could be a barrier for low-income families whom may not be in a position to manage 24-hour daycare, leaving them with minimal options for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

To make sure the safety and wellbeing of children in 24-hour daycare facilities, regulation and supervision are necessary. State and local governing bodies set requirements for licensing and accreditation of daycare centers, including those that run round the clock. These standards cover a wide range of are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safe practices requirements, and staff training and qualifications.

And government laws,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ities decide to look for accreditation from national businesses including the National Association when it comes to Education of small children (NAEYC) or the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a consignment to top-quality care and certainly will help parents feel confident inside their selection of childcare supplier.
